技术文摘
高效处理VS 2008数据
2025-01-02 01:03:00 小编
高效处理VS 2008数据
在软件开发领域,Visual Studio 2008(VS 2008)是一款强大且广泛应用的集成开发环境。然而,随着项目规模的扩大和数据量的增长,如何高效处理VS 2008中的数据成为了开发者们关注的焦点。
优化数据库查询是提高数据处理效率的关键。在VS 2008中,编写高效的SQL查询语句至关重要。避免使用复杂的嵌套查询和全表扫描,尽量利用索引来加快查询速度。例如,对于经常用于查询条件的字段创建索引,可以显著减少查询时间。合理设计数据库表结构,遵循规范化原则,减少数据冗余,也能提高数据的存储和查询效率。
数据缓存技术是提升性能的有效手段。在VS 2008开发的应用程序中,对于一些频繁访问且不经常变化的数据,可以将其缓存在内存中。这样,当再次需要这些数据时,直接从内存中读取,避免了重复的数据库查询操作,大大提高了数据的访问速度。常见的缓存技术包括应用程序级别的缓存和分布式缓存等。
采用异步编程模型可以增强数据处理的并发性。在处理大量数据时,传统的同步编程方式可能会导致界面卡顿,影响用户体验。而通过异步编程,数据的读取、处理和显示可以在不同的线程中进行,使得应用程序能够在数据处理的同时保持界面的响应性。
另外,合理利用VS 2008提供的调试工具来分析和优化数据处理代码。通过性能分析器等工具,可以找出代码中的性能瓶颈,针对性地进行优化。
高效处理VS 2008数据需要从多个方面入手,包括优化数据库查询、运用数据缓存技术、采用异步编程模型以及借助调试工具进行性能分析等。只有综合运用这些方法,才能在面对大量数据时,确保应用程序的高效运行,为用户提供流畅的体验,同时也提高了开发效率和软件质量。
- SQL Server备份作业(非数据库备份)
- SQL Server 自关联的巧妙运用
- SQL Server作业同步:融合备份作业
- SQL Server 中用于修改列名和表名的 SQL 语句
- 透明数据加密(TDE)库:备份与还原
- 通过 cmd 命令行窗口操作 SqlServer 的方法
- 将 Reporting services 的 RDL 文件拷贝到另一台机器时出现 Data at t 问题
- SQL语句:删除2条重复数据并保留1条
- SQL无法装载DLL Microsoft的原因及无法修改sa密码问题
- SQL 不常用函数、事务及增删触发器总结
- SQL Server 中把 varchar 类型转为 int 型后排序的方法
- T-SQL汇总:用T-SQL绘制这些图形
- MSSQL 安全设置步骤与方法总结
- 从mysql迁移至oracle需知晓的50件事
- 在SQL Server中用SQL语句查询被其他所有存储过程调用的存储过程